“Il Preciso” is a tribute to Professor Luigi Manzoni, a leading figure in the Italian oenological scene, who in the early 20th century devoted himself to pioneering genetic experiments on vines. Thus, from the cross between a Riesling flower and Pinot Bianco pollen, the famous Incrocio Manzoni 6.0.13 was born, whose name tells the very story of that experiment: the exact row, series and strain used by the Professor, testifying to his rigorous method and “precise” character.

The result is an elegant and authentic wine, bright straw yellow in color with greenish highlights. The nose gives a fine fruity bouquet, with notes of apple, pear, peach, citrus and lychee, accompanied by delicate floral hints of rose and wisteria.

The palate is intense and savory, with a pleasant warmth and an aftertaste that faithfully recalls the typical characteristics of the variety.

Perfect to pair with fish tartare and carpaccio, seafood risotto, baked white fish, vegetable tempura or fresh cheeses.

A wine that tells a story of innovation and passion, ideal for those seeking precision and refinement in the glass.

Winery history
La Tordera was established as a family-run estate in the hills of Cartizze. The Vettoretti family's history is documented as far back as 1918, when the great-grandfather planted the first vineyards. Over the generations the estate has grown while retaining family management and has consolidated production in the Rive di Valdobbiadene, with investments in the cellar, hospitality and commercial development.
Production philosophy
The company states a "Natural Balance" approach: agronomic practices aimed at respecting the terroir, reducing inputs, attention to energy efficiency, and the use of sustainable materials in the winery. Production is oriented toward enhancing the terroir through technical choices and certifications that attest to its environmental commitment and food safety.
Terroir and vineyards
Based in Vidor, in the heart of the Valdobbiadene hills and in the denomination’s characteristic Rive; vineyards on moraine and sedimentary soils that impart freshness, minerality and finesse to the sparkling wines of the various crus.
